About this experience
Immerse yourself in a thrilling full-day safari adventure in Chobe National Park, starting with a scenic road transfer from Victoria Falls, Zimbabwe, and crossing into Kasane, Botswana. Discover the rich wildlife of Chobe, home to the world’s largest elephant population. Guided by our expert professionals, explore the best spots to view lions, elephants, buffalo, leopards, and more. Delight in a sumptuous bush lunch and enjoy a variety of snacks and refreshments throughout the day. Conclude your safari with an unforgettable African sunset, accompanied by your choice of drinks, before returning to Victoria Falls in the evening.

What you'll see and do
Zambezi National Park
Cross the scenic Zambezi National Park with a private transfer towards Chobe National Park. Enjoy glimpses of wildlife such as elephants, antelope, and other animals along the way.
120 minutes here
Chobe National Park
Embark on an exciting morning game drive in Chobe National Park, renowned for its abundant wildlife and the world's largest concentration of elephants. Track lion prides, vast herds of African buffalo, graceful giraffes, and striking zebras in this wildlife haven. Your experienced guide will share insights about the animals and their habitats, enhancing your understanding and appreciation of the park's biodiversity
240 minutes here
Chobe National Park
After enjoying your sumptuous lunch, your safari adventure continues with an afternoon game drive. Let our experienced and knowledgeable game guides take you on an unforgettable journey through different parts of the park, spotting wildlife and exploring new terrains. This part of the day often presents excellent opportunities to see predators in action and other animals as they become more active in the cooler afternoon.
180 minutes here
Chobe National Park
As the day winds down, head to one of Chobe’s waterholes to witness wildlife congregating for a drink. This is an excellent time to spot elephants, buffalo, and potentially lions. Enjoy a cold sundowner beverage while taking in the breathtaking African sunset, a perfect conclusion to your full day of safari adventure.
120 minutes here
